The Sun Hydraulics K4M (Material Number: K4M) is a line mount manifold designed with a ninety-degree body featuring a reverse flow check and reducing capability. This manifold is constructed to accommodate SAE 16 port sizes and includes two mounting holes with a diameter of 0.41 inches (10.4 mm), drilled through the body for secure installation. The K4M model is crafted from 6061T651 aluminum, known for its strength, relative affordability, machinability, availability in various shapes and sizes, and excellent corrosion resistance. This material choice ensures durability while maintaining cost-effectiveness in environments where corrosion could be an issue. The manifold features one open cavity designed to fit the T19A cavity type, making it versatile for various hydraulic applications that require efficient flow control and pressure reduction within hydraulic systems. It is important to note that while this aluminum manifold can withstand pressures up to 3000 psi (210 bar), users should carefully consider their system's maximum pressure requirements to ensure safe and optimal performance.

Notes:
- Important: Carefully consider the maximum system pressure. The pressure rating of the manifold is dependent on the manifold material, with the port type/size a secondary consideration. Manifolds constructed of aluminum are not rated for pressures higher than 3000 psi (210 bar), regardless of the port type/size specified.
